Look around until you find a wand with a green tip. Pick it up and place it
in an inventory box.
To use most things, you
need to be actively hold-
ing them. In other
words, a “cursor-grab” is
not enough — they must
be in a hand (or appro-
priate appendage) and
that hand (or appendage)
must be selected.
Now pick up the wand
from the inventory box
and move it over a hand.
Right-click to put it in
the hand, and then activate it by left-clicking on that hand. (A quicker
method is to left-click on the object in your inventory — it appears, selected,
in the right hand.) Now move the cursor to a far wall and right-click. You
see a blazing fireball come out of the wand and hit the wall. Don’t do this
too often — you have a limited number of fireballs.
Manipulating objects is an important skill to master. Try right-clicking on an
empty inventory box. The wand appears in that box. The hand which held
the wand is now empty, but it is still active (has a white border). Left-click
on the hand to deselect it (white border goes away). Now left-click on the
wand. The wand appears in the right hand and the hand is selected. Now
left-click on the red vial. The red vial appears in the hand which remains
selected. The wand is now in the inventory box which had held the vial.
Now left-click on an empty inventory box, and the vial appears in that box.
The hand is again empty, but remains selected. Deselect it (left-click).
There are a number of different items in the game. Things such as armor
provide benefits to your metaforms as soon as they are placed in your inven-
tory. Some items can only be used by particular forms. To use a weapon, put
it in a selected hand/appendage, then click on what you want to attack in the
View Window.

Right-clicking with an item on your Portrait is how you consume things. The
only reason for you to eat or drink is to heal or get special powers. You don’t
get hungry or thirsty during this game.
One more thing. Pick up the red vial, move it over your Portrait and right-
click. If you were hit in combat, some or all of your missing Life is restored.
